Long term Project:
The Digital Toolbox: Field Browser Kit đ ď¸đť
In a disaster or a communications-outage scenario, information is just as vital as any physical tool. This compact setup is a possible solution for on-the-go data management and information sharing when the grid goes dark. Status: Programming.
The Hardware
Built into a 5.11 Tactical Flex Admin Pouch, this kit houses:
⢠Raspberry Pi Zero 2 W (in a protective heatsink case)
⢠INIU Power Bank for long-lasting field runtime
⢠USB Expansion for high-speed thumb drive access
Operational Capabilities đĄ
By plugging in a USB drive, this field server becomes a centralized repository for critical documents. Using a localized web browser interface, I can host and share:
⢠Command & Control: Digital ICS/HICS forms and regional protocols.
⢠Mapping: Offline maps and detailed building blueprints.
⢠Asset Management: Role-based accessâdifferent team members can access specific files based on their assignment.
Why Offline?
Whether itâs a network failure or a remote deployment, having a âlocal cloudâ ensures that vital dataâfrom medical protocols to site plansâis always accessible to those who need it, right from their own devices.

The Code3Caffeine Cyberdeck is officially taking shape!đĽ
The goal for this build: Total Information Autonomy. đĄ
More than just a portable PC, this is evolving into a dedicated Field Server. The Raspberry Pi 4 (housed in the Argon case for heat management) is now configured to host a full offline library via Kiwixâincluding all of Wikipedia and WikiMed.
While the server handles the data, itâs also running MeshMonitor in the background to keep tabs on the local mesh network.
Hardware specs:
⢠Power: Ansody & secondary high-capacity power banks.
⢠Connectivity: Ruggedized USB-C, USB 3.0, and HDMI bulkheads for external access without opening the case.
⢠Software: Kiwix (Offline Wiki), MeshMonitor (coming soon), and Meshtastic integration.
Knowledge is power, especially when the grid goes dark. đ ď¸

Quick look at The Camper build. Keeping it simple and reliable:
â˘Apache 1800 case, Heltec T114 running Meshtastic, and an Alfa high-gain antenna. Powered by a 10,000mAh LiPo backed by solar for indefinite uptime.
â˘The interior is barebones, but the performance is rock solid. đĄ
â˘Using Dual Lock Velcro to secure it to the truck or for quick deployment when I find a spot where âheight is might.â đťâ°ď¸
⢠The build is still very early stages with room for improvement. đđ¨đźâđť

The Ham Radio University (HRU) at LIU Post was an absolute blast this year. The vibe at Hillwood Commons was electric, especially during that Meshtastic panelâthey had to move the forum to a bigger room! It was awesome to see a crowd of everyone from tech-savvy kids and high school groups to seasoned Elmer veterans getting hyped about mesh networking and LoRa. Between that and the STEM Curriculum Forum, there was a ton of great info to soak up. Itâs clear that whether youâre into the high-tech âmakerâ side of things or the classic radio fundamentals, thereâs a massive community of people ready to geek out together.
The âClub Roomâ was another high point, definitely the place to be if you wanted to talk shop. Getting to hang out with the guys from MARS (Military Aux. Radio System) and the Nassau County RACES team was eye-opening. Itâs one thing to read about emergency comms, but hearing firsthand how they bridge the gap between civilian hobbyists and military/government infrastructure is a different level of cool. It was a solid reminder that while weâre all having fun with the gear, these teams are doing some seriously important work for the community. What is a Weather Meshtastic Node? đŚď¸đĄ
A weather node is a standard Meshtastic radio (like a Heltec V3 or RAK WisBlock) paired with environmental sensors. Instead of just sending text messages, it acts as an automated reporter, broadcasting real-time conditions from its specific location to every other radio in the mesh network.
How Does it âMakeâ a Message? đ ď¸
Itâs a simple three-step process:
1. Sense: Tiny sensors (like a BME280) connected to the node measure things like temperature, humidity, and barometric pressure.
2. Encode: The Meshtastic firmware takes those raw numbers and packs them into a âTelemetryâ packetâa lightweight, digital data string.
3. Broadcast: Using LoRa (Long Range) radio waves, the node chirps that data out. Any other node in range picks it up, displays it on its screen (or phone app), and passes it along to extend the range.
Perfect for monitoring the summit before you hike or keeping tabs on the backyard garden from miles away. No subscription, no Wi-Fi, just pure radio waves. âĄď¸. Letâs get connected, See you on the meshđ #Meshtastic #LoRa #OffGrid #WeatherStation
